Gräfendorf is a modern desert in the Saalekreis in Saxony-Anhalt . It was destroyed by lignite mining in the Geiseltal .

Geographical location

Gräfendorf was in the Geiseltal northwest of Braunsbedra . Neighboring towns were Neumark in the west and Benndorf in the east. The hostage was south of the village. Graefendorf was only separated from Neumark by an anger. The former local corridor is now in the south of the Geiseltalsee in the middle between Braunsbedraer Ufer in the south and the island in the north.

history

Gräfendorf was first mentioned in a document in the Hersfeld tithe list as a place with a compulsory tithe “Gramannesdorpf”. The local greening is thus in the 8th / 9th. Century. The place name is derived from a person called 'Gramann'. In the chronicle of the Goseck monastery, the ownership of the village 'Gräfendorf' in southern Hassegau is recorded in the 12th century . In a document from the year 1203, a castle was named Graefendorf. This is said to have been on a hill between Benndorf and Neumark.

Until 1815, Graefendorf belonged to the Wettin , later Electoral Saxon office of Freyburg . The decisions of the Congress of Vienna the place to Prussia came only in 1816 the county Querfurt in the administrative district of Merseburg of the Province of Saxony assigned to which he belonged until 1944th On April 1, 1937, Graefendorf was assigned to the neighboring village of Neumark.

In the course of lignite mining in the Geiseltal , Gräfendorf was relocated in 1963 and dredged ( devastated ) in 1966 .
